Heads up: if the Lintrock baseline file in the Quarrow repo drifts from main, CI fails with a "stale baseline" error even when the code is fine. Quick fix is to regenerate the baseline on a clean checkout and re-push. If a customer build is blocked, confirm the failing run matches the token below before escalating.

build token for yadug-yagag: htk21_c863c33eb8b82c0c9c152

## Tuning

The receipt mailer (Almsgate) batches donation receipts and sends through the Thornquay relay. On-call: if the queue backs up, resist the urge to crank batch size — the relay rate-limits per connection, and bigger batches just mean bigger retries. Scale worker count first, then shorten the flush interval. Dedupe window must stay longer than the retry horizon or donors get duplicate receipts, which generates tickets. All knobs live in one place and are read at worker start. Current production values follow.

tuning table, kajop-yafof:
QUOTAS = {
    "wenath": 10,
    "ulaael": 5,
}

## Cold Starts — Fennwick Handlers

Serverless handlers in the Fennwick gateway incur cold starts after ~15 min idle. Warmers ping critical routes every 5 min. Cold start path loads secrets from the vault sidecar; no credentials are baked into images. Audit logging starts before request handling. Review scope: confirm init-phase permissions match runtime. The handler configuration values in effect are listed below.

deployment values, tajog-tawif:
zorael:
  pin: 1808
  metrics_host: metrics.zorael.zemvarsys.internal
  tenant: prair
  seal: seal_e49e3ef4

## Break-Glass: Admin Dashboard Dark Mode

If the Norvick admin dashboard theming service fails review-time checks, reviewers may bypass the theme gate to verify dark-mode contrast fixes directly in staging. Use break-glass only when the token pipeline is down. Log the bypass in the audit channel. The break-glass vault opens with the passphrase below:

recovery phrase for fahog-yahif: wenael-fraox